Output e03b815bc50b57700566e61af1cdea32cf00a36f8a81b6349fb1ee31f104f57a:1

value
2723438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ab84d7536f213d0f48cfe83d2a96e77d02b464fd OP_EQUAL
address
A85BM9xrsdwVCd47vj2aS5bkLwe74qdLnx
transaction
e03b815bc50b57700566e61af1cdea32cf00a36f8a81b6349fb1ee31f104f57a